用创新的技术,为客户提供高效、绿色的驱动解决方案和服务

以科技和创新为客户创造更大的价值

公司新闻

数据存储四种方式(聊一聊数据存储的七个技巧)

时间:2024-07-31

数据元素之间的关系

1、结构是指数据元素之间的关系。数据元素是计算机科学术语。它是数据的基本单位,数据元素也叫做结点或记录。在计算机程序中通常作为一个整体进行考虑和处理。有时,一个数据元素可由若干个数据项组成,数据项是数据的不可分割的最小单位。基本理论 数据元素:是数据的基本单位,由数据项组成。

2、在计算机科学中,数据元素之间的关系可以通过四种不同的方式来表示和存储。这四种方法分别是顺序存储方法、链式存储方法、索引存储方法和哈希存储方法。顺序存储方法 顺序存储方法是将数据元素按照逻辑顺序依次存放在一块连续的存储空间中。

3、数据元素之间的关系有两种不同的表示方法:顺序映象和非顺序映象,并由此得到两种不同的存储结构:顺序存储结构和链式存储结构。数据元素之间的关系有两种不同的表示方法:顺序映象和非顺序映象,并由此得到两种不同的存储结构:顺序存储结构和链式存储结构。数据的存储结构是指数据的逻辑结构在计算机中的表示。

4、线性结构数据元素之间存在一对一关系。线性结构:数据元素之间存在一对一的关系,即除了第一个元素和最后一个元素之外,每一个元素都有一个直接前驱和直接后继,第一个元素没有直接前驱,最后一个元素没有直接后继。

Android数据的四种存储方式

共享存储是Android设备上另一种常用的数据存储方式。通过外部存储,应用可以将数据保存在公共的存储空间,如SD卡或设备的公共存储区域。这种存储方式适用于需要多个应用共享的数据,如文件、图片等。但需要注意的是,存储在外部存储的数据在设备卸载应用时可能会被保留。

Android数据存储方式有以下几种: 内部存储 Android应用可以通过内部存储方式,在应用的私有文件夹内保存数据。这种存储方式使得数据只能被自己的应用访问,其他应用无法读取或修改。内部存储常用于保存应用的一些持久化数据,如用户设置、应用缓存等。

SQLite: SQLite是一个轻量级的数据库,支持基本SQL语法,是常被采用的一种数据存储方式。Android为此数据库提供了一个名为SQLiteDatabase的类,封装了一些操作数据库的API。 SharedPreference: 除SQLite数据库外,另一种常用的数据存储方式,其本质就是一个xml文件,常用于存储较简单的参数设置。

Android数据存储的方式有以下几种:内部存储 Android应用可以通过内部存储方式,将数据保存在应用的私有文件夹内。这种存储方式适用于存储应用的一些临时文件、缓存数据等。内部存储的数据对于其他应用是不可见的,具有较高的安全性。

文件存储Android提供了一种基于文件的数据存储方法,可以将数据保存在设备的内置存储器或外部存储器上,以文件形式进行存储。此种方式适用于存储一些非结构化数据,例如图片、音频、视频等。ContentProviderContentProvider是一种实现Android数据共享的机制,允许不同应用程序之间共享数据。

Android提供以下四种存储方式:SharePreference SQLite File ContentProvider SharedPreference:SharedPreference是一种轻型的数据存储方式,实际上是基于XML文件存储的“key-value”键值对数据。通常用来存储程序的一些配置信息。其存储在“data/data/程序包名/shared_prefs目录下。

数据结构和存储结构的关系是什么?

存储结构是逻辑结构的存储映像,逻辑结构指的是数据间的关系,它又分为线性结构和非线性结构,这两者并不冲突。一个指的是数据之间的关系,而另一个指这种关系在计算机中的表现形式。

存储结构是指数据在内存上的存储方式,比如有顺序存储和链式存储。但是数据结构要更多样,比如链式存储可以实现链表,也可以实现二叉树等数据结构。然后二叉树也可以使用顺序结构存储。

与数据的存储结构无关的术语是:A 栈 。哈希表也称为散列表,是根据关键码值,直接进行访问的数据结构。它通过把关键码值映射到表中一个位置来访问记录,以加快查找的速度。